In our recent publication, Gkogkos et al describe the development of an intensified process for the synthesis of ~30 nm polydopamine nanoparticles for photothermal application, based on an elevated pressure membrane millifluidic reactor. doi.org/10.1016/j.cej.…

Our paper by Besenhard et al, demonstrates a high temperature multistage reactor, enabling control of FeOx particle size in a very wide range, as well as controlled temperature profile during nanoparticle synthesis, difficult to achieve with batch systems. doi.org/10.1016/j.cej.…

Our paper by Pankajakshan et al, a collaboration with the Federico Galvanin group, demonstrates an autonomous reactor platform for identification of kinetic models for high temperature gas/solid catalytic reactions using a microfabricated reactor. doi.org/10.1039/D3RE00…

A system of 3D printed CSTRs coupled with an impinging jet device in a compact configuration developed by Gkogkos et al show promise for scalable nanoparticle synthesis. sciencedirect.com/science/articl…

In our recent paper, Gkogkos et al. study the hydrodynamics and investigate the use of CSTR cascades for iron oxide nanoparticle production at large throughput. doi.org/10.1016/j.cep.…
